quickish UK
ˈkwɪkɪʃ
Definition

Definition of quickish - Reverso English Dictionary

Adjective

moderately fastDatedUKsomewhat quick but not very fastDatedUK
  • He gave a quickish nod before leaving.
  • She walked at a quickish pace.
  • His quickish response surprised everyone.
brisk speedy

Origin of quickish

English, quick (fast) + -ish (somewhat)
